holds 60 eggs and cost around $100 bucks or so... the turner is working perfect so far... that's what gave out the first time because i had the piston/drive arms too short and it put too much strain on the little motor... also, the first time i made it, the 12v converter gave out and i didn't have fans... fail... so i had to get two 110V high power fans... but now it's working great... the first time i had to manually turn it with speaker wire... fail... i ♥ my bator now... it's holding 54 eggs and they're due to hatch on the 9th...
